Subject: bug#11113: 23.3; Access to the mini-buffer in auctex mode triggers window resize in KDE (Kwin)
Date: Wed, 28 Mar 2012 16:57:57 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<CAB3X38h7BS6jNhFNmET8QgBAjPaTWgLySM5X6mPA3yd7iWDMHQ@mail.gmail.com> (raw)

Problem:
Emacs+Auctex doesn't work properly in KDE (or more precisely kwin).
Any access to the mini-buffer in auctex mode triggers window resize,
making it smaller.

Current work around:
There is a known workaround right now, which is to set kwin to disobey
geometry restrictions for emacs, in its advanced settings. But of
course most users will have no idea what to do when affected by this
strange behaviour.
